3.1 Available Raw Material Options
- Stainless Steel 304: Cost-effective conventional model, good daily anti-corrosion performance, suitable for most indoor industrial, electronic and mechanical equipment scenarios
- Stainless Steel 316: Enhanced corrosion resistance, perfect for marine equipment, chemical workshops and outdoor exposed equipment
- Carbon Steel: High hardness and low cost, matched with diversified electroplating surface treatment for ordinary low-corrosion indoor usage
- Brass: Non-magnetic property, applied to precision testing equipment and electromagnetic interference-sensitive electronic devices

3.2 Metric Size Standard (M3-M10)
| Thread Size | Length Range (mm) | Head Diameter (mm) | Head Height (mm) | Thread Pitch |
|---|---|---|---|---|
| M3 | 6 - 20 | 8 | 7 | 0.5 |
| M4 | 6 - 25 | 10 | 8 | 0.7 |
| M5 | 8 - 30 | 12 | 10 | 0.8 |
| M6 | 10 - 40 | 14 | 11 | 1.0 |
| M8 | 12 - 50 | 16 | 13 | 1.25 |
| M10 | 16 - 60 | 20 | 15 | 1.5 |
3.3 Inch Size Standard
| Thread Size | Length Range (inches) | Head Diameter (inches) | Head Height (inches) |
|---|---|---|---|
| #4-40 | 1/4 - 1 | 1/4 | 3/16 |
| #6-32 | 1/4 - 1-1/2 | 5/16 | 1/4 |
| #8-32 | 3/8 - 2 | 3/8 | 5/16 |
| #10-24 | 1/2 - 2 | 7/16 | 3/8 |
| 1/4-20 | 1/2 - 2-1/2 | 9/16 | 7/16 |
